22 Important phrases: 1. be surprised at 对…感到惊讶 Tom was surprised at the result of the exam. be surprised to + v.对做…感到吃惊 Tom was surprised to hear the news. 2. be similar to 与…相似 His answer is similar to mine.

23 3. be full of充满了…(强调状态) The bottle is full of water. be filled with 被…装满(强调动作) The bottle is filled with water. 4. have a good/bad temper有好/坏脾气 Miss Li is very kind. She has a good temper.

24 5. keep doing一直做… He has kept working for 3 hours. 6. although/though 尽管(不能与but同时使用,但能与still, yet同用) Although/though he is very poor, he still tries his best to help others.

25 7. worry about 担心…(v. phr.) They worry about their son’s health. be worried about 担心…(adj. phr.) They are worried about their son’s health. 8. such as(例如) He likes sports very much, such as swimming, running and surfing.
